Porting Android to the iPAQ 200/210/211/212/214 or equilivalent. It has a 4-inch VGA Screen (TFT LCD display), resistive touchscreen, WiFi, Bluetooth, SD/MMC, CF. Originally it is running Windows Mobile 6 Classic. For help, see README files and the wiki. This project is in Alpha state, that means it is not suitable for daily usage unless developing for the project. NOT FOR THE FAINTHEARTED AND/OR COMPUTER IDIOTS!
Features
Boot Android from SD card
Flash and boot Android from NAND flash
WiFi support
SD Card access
Partial Bluetooth support
Audio (output) support

Please understand that I am only opening this thread to help activating the Redmi 4 Prime community with more helpful resources about the phone. One of them being this ROM, which of course isn't stable and ready for beta use, but is a good base for us 'markw' owners.
Warning/Notice: This ROM is not made by me. Not really sure who the original author is, this is from 4PDA. This is an unofficial ROM and is a badly ported one. Many things do not work, and I recommend not installing this for everyday use, but just if you're curious or plan to test some things out.
Phone, internet (wifi and lte) works fine most of the time. Calling is as good as LoS13. I think Bluetooth works as well, not sure if I tested that and the IR blaster.
What's NOT working:
Camera (only opens occasionally for me... most of the times the app crashes before the camera can be utilized)
Flashlight (once it worked, but after a reinstallation I can't get it to work again)
Fingerprint sensor.
CPU/GPU optimization. Rom feels good, but open a benchmark and see how much you're missing out!
Guide:
Do a factory reset with TWRP
Flash the zip over
Do not wipe dalvik/cache and do not install gapps yet
Boot, check it out
[*]Remove the chinese bloatware (disable in apps)
Install gapps and don't wipe dalvik/cache
Enjoy the testing
